Abstract :
Radome performance (transmission loss and boresight error) is evaluated by means of a computer code the input data of which are the geometry (radome shape, layered structure configuration, and antenna/radome relative position) and the antenna aperture magnetic current distribution. The latter is measured directly, thus avoiding the difficulty of characterizing the antenna under test. The spherical near field (SNF) measuring technique is applied. A radome has been designed using this approach and then manufactured and tested by means of a compact range. The comparison between experimental and theoretical results is quite good
